- Light & Placement
- It likes bright light and direct sun is ideal. The more light it receives, the redder its tentacles become.
- Watering
- Keep the medium constantly moist with tray watering, using purified water or rainwater. Avoid excessive drying even in summer.
- Temperature & Overwintering
- It tolerates summer heat and is cold hardy to about 5°C. In winter keep it where temperatures do not drop below that.
- Soil & Repotting
- Plant in sphagnum alone or a peat moss and perlite mix. It grows vigorously, so repot once the roots fill the pot.
- Propagation
- In suitable conditions it self-sows and spreads. Easily raised from seed, it is a classic beginner's plant.
